Yep, we get the cash price with the EFS card no matter where we fuel. So, the guy isn't saving anything and losing out on the bonus points.
I personally stopped using Loves and PFJ because I usually can find a better price on fuel.
For instance, on this trip, my best price on fuel was in Missouri. I could have used the Pilot (Flying J?) in Warrenton, Mo(I-70 exit 188 ) and gotten fuel for $2.149 a gallon with our discount. However, I got fuel in Kingdom City, Mo at the Phillps 66 for $2.079 a gallon. Even the Petro there was cheaper than Warrenton at $2.119.
I understand why people fuel where they do for the points, but I personally don't care about points anymore. I rather save the extra money and spend that savings anywhere rather than be limited to spending points at one place.CannonballAA, drvrtech77 and crxdc Thank this. -

Maybe it's his way of making his settlements look bigger because the fuel costs is coming out of it. But, then again, since JCT covers IFTA; would that be fuel tax evasion if he is not filling IFTA and JCT can't since he is not using the fuel card?
I do know that the terms of JCT covering the fuel tax is to use their fuel card. Otherwise, you have to file your own fuel taxes. -
As long as you send in fuel receipts you are ok. Also if you don't the contract says they figure at 5mpg and back charge the overage for its or something like that.
